A fundamental assumption about how to build a global "quantum internet" has just been overturned. Researchers at the University of Technology Sydney have shown through detailed modeling that quantum signals can feasibly be sent from Earth up to a satellite, an "uplink" direction long dismissed by scientists as impossible.

Until now, quantum satellites like China's Micius have worked exclusively on a "downlink" model: generating pairs of entangled photons in space and sending them down to separate ground stations to create ultra-secure encryption keys. The reverse process (creating entangled photons on Earth and firing them upward to meet at a fast-moving satellite) was considered impractical due to severe signal loss, atmospheric interference, and the immense precision required.

Surprisingly, the team's models, which accounted for real-world hurdles like background light and atmospheric distortion, indicate the feat is achievable. This paradigm shift offers major practical advantages. Ground stations can use more powerful, maintainable hardware to generate stronger signals, while the satellite only needs a compact optical unit to receive them, making it smaller, cheaper, and more power-efficient. This architecture is considered crucial for establishing the high-bandwidth links needed to network future quantum computers, forming the backbone of a true quantum internet.

The researchers suggest the concept could soon be tested using receivers on high-altitude drones or balloons, paving the way for a future where quantum entanglement is a ubiquitous utility, much like electricity.
